Transaction 531afc9ebe61582104259f9890830be5a555a58d87f926857efc9854f4d0f7f1

1 Input
2 Outputs
  • 531afc9ebe61582104259f9890830be5a555a58d87f926857efc9854f4d0f7f1:0
  • value  383427
    address  1An4rS1SG4hRWY96hSnRNqCMNtxh8ey9bE
  • 531afc9ebe61582104259f9890830be5a555a58d87f926857efc9854f4d0f7f1:1
  • value  45143793
    address  1JuX4TMKDEMENSG4dxiCbHd9h6nhCJntuZ